Safety Considerations When Folding Up Wheelchairs

A wheelchair can alter the life of someone who is unable to move. But, it is crucial to take safety considerations into account when transporting and storing the chair.

When folding the wheelchair to store it or transport, it is crucial to secure and lock the wheelchair. This will prevent the chair from unfolding unexpectedly during transit.

Easy to transport

If you're looking for a wheelchair that's easy to transport and store, you need one that folds. Fortunately, many manual wheelchairs and transport chairs are designed to fold, so they're an ideal choice for those on the go. However it's important to keep in mind that there are some safety concerns when folding the wheelchair.

First, you need to be aware of how to correctly place the uprights. These are the arms near the middle of the chair, which extend down from the seat frame. Most wheelchairs have these marks clearly marked, but if yours doesn't make sure you check the manual of the user for more details. Once you've put your uprights in place and folded them, you can begin folding your wheelchair.

Begin by putting the chair on the small wheels on the front frame. Grab the padded handles located on the opposite side of the seat and push them down with force. This will cause the chair to fold inwards and then lock into the position. Once the chair is fully folded, you can attach it to a different object such as a car seat or bed rail, for extra security while traveling.

You'll also have to remove the locking bar before you can fold the chair. This bar is usually attached to the seat using cross-braces, the x-shaped supports between the side frames. Before folding the chair, make sure to take off the locking bar. If it is slipping it could pose a risk for the person using it.

The last step is to secure the wheelchair to a secure object. Certain wheelchairs come with an anchor strap that wraps around the chair once it's folded, which allows you to tether it to something else while it's in transit. This prevents the chair from unfolding while in transit and decrease the risk of injury for the person operating it.

It is crucial to fold the wheelchair properly and safely. This will help prevent any injuries or damages that may occur during transit. For instance, many wheelchairs have locking brakes that require to be secured prior to the chair is folded. Locking the brakes will also stop the chair from unfolding unexpectedly during transport, which could cause injuries to the user or others in the area.

The first step in folding a wheelchair is to locate the uprights. They are located in the center of the frame, just below the point at which the seat joins with the backrest. They are clearly marked "uprights" and "hinges". Once you locate them, you need to grasp them securely to ensure that they remain in place while folding.

Then, put the wheelchair on its front casters and apply pressure to the seat in the middle. Ensure that the brakes on your wheelchair are fully engaged and that no one is pushing them down. Take the seat with both hands, one in front and the other behind. Slowly lift it up. Once the seat is completely lifted, the wheelchair can be folded in half.
